- SOLDIER DIES OF GUNSHOT WOUND CENTCOM 02 Aug 2003 -- A 1st Armored Division soldier died August 1 of a gunshot wound received at approximately 7:30 p.m. on July 31.
- ONE KILLED, THREE INJURED IN RPG ATTACK CENTCOM 02 Aug 2003 -- One 4th Infantry Division soldier was killed and three injured at approximately 10:30 p.m. on Aug. 1, when their convoy came under rocket-propelled grenade attack south of Shumayt.
- IRAQI WOMAN KILLED DURING ATTACK ON U.S. SOLDIERS CENTCOM 02 Aug 2003 -- An Iraqi woman was killed Aug. 1 when U.S. soldiers fired in self-defense during an attack in the Al Mansor district

- SADDAM'S DAUGHTERS VOA 02 Aug 2003 -- Iraqis in Baghdad say they are bemused to see ousted Iraqi leader Saddam Hussein's eldest daughter, Raghad, interviewed on television. On Friday, Raghad told the Al-Arabiya satellite channel and C-N-N that betrayals by her father's closest aides led to the regime's downfall.
